Round 2: Taipans v Phoenix

CQUniversity Cairns Taipans @ South East Melbourne Phoenix, 4:30pm AEST (John Cain Arena)

LAST MEETING

The two teams are yet to meet this year, with no matchups at the NBL Blitz either. The Taipans did not even play on Phoenix’s home floor at all last season – with their only game against Cairns being played out of Traralgon. Phoenix won 87 – 77 but in their final meeting of 2021-22 at the Cairns Convention Centre, the Taipans won 90 – 85.

LINE-UP

Sharpshooting Australian Jonah Antonio will make his down under debut after an impressive collegiate career across four different schools. Antonio missed the Taipans season opener after tweaking his ankle at shootaround, but “Quick Six” will be ready to make a good first impression today. Forward Lat Mayen remains sidelined and did not travel with the team, expecting to suit up for his own Taipans debut in Round 3.

LOOK FOR

Another imposing performance from DJ Hogg, who racked up a remarkable stat line of 17 points, five rebounds, four assists, four blocks and two steals. On Monday night he became the first player in NBL history ever to have four blocked shots and make three three-pointers on debut.

LATEST WORDS

“My body’s alright, I’m holding up and I’ll be fine for the weekend. It feels great to get a win to open the season, but that was expected for us. We all know what we can do and what we can provide to the league. I think we’re going to do well this season,” – Keanu Pinder on the last game

“All our guys are positive right now, but we understand we’ve only won one game. Winning that first game isn’t going to win us the season and we’ve got to be ready for South East Melbourne. There’s a lot of smart players over there. I personally know Mitch [Creek] and Alan [Williams] – they’re really talented, really smart guys. They’ve got a lot of hungry, young guys as well, so we’ve got to be ready to match their energy and they’re playing at home so it’s going to be tough, but we’ll be ready for it.” – Shannon Scott on Phoenix
